Joerg> $ automake -f -a
Joerg> /usr/share/automake/am/depend2.am: AMDEP does not appear
Joerg> in AM_CONDITIONAL
This means that either you didn't run aclocal and don't have an
aclocal.m4; or you have an aclocal.m4 but it was generated by an
older version of aclocal. In all cases, please run aclocal
before running automake.
The diagnostic should be clearer if you upgrade to Automake 1.6
or greater.
